Mirador Roc del Quer Viewpoint in Andorra

Mirador Roc del Quer is one of the most iconic viewpoints in Andorra and a must-see stop for travellers exploring the country by car. Located high above the Canillo valley, this modern lookout combines dramatic mountain scenery with a striking architectural design. A steel platform extends out from the cliff, and the glass skywalk section (with transparent panels underfoot) adds the feeling of floating above the Pyrenees.




At the end of the walkway sits a bronze statue known as The Ponderer. Facing the mountains, it adds a calm and reflective atmosphere to the viewpoint. The Glass Walkway and the Statue

The walkway is designed to feel exciting but safe. Visitors begin on solid ground and can step onto the glass sections if they feel comfortable. Looking straight down through the transparent floor adds a thrilling element, but it is completely optional.

At the far end of the platform, The Ponderer statue sits quietly on a metal beam, symbolising reflection and the relationship between people and the surrounding mountains. It encourages visitors to slow down and take in the vast landscape. Near the entrance area, tall sculptural elements give the viewpoint a modern, artistic character.

Practical Information

Location

Mirador Roc del Quer is located in the parish of Canillo, on the CS-240 (Coll d’Ordino / Montaup road) at kilometre 6.5.

How to Get There

Drive to Canillo and follow signs for the Montaup / Coll d’Ordino road to the signed parking area. For navigation, the car park is commonly pinned at 42.571215, 1.586902. If you prefer a pin closer to the platform area, 42.568925, 1.588021 is a useful reference. If your map pin looks slightly off, trust the road signs near km 6.5.

Walk From Parking

From the parking area, it is approximately a 400-metre walk to the platform, with a noticeable descent on the way there and an uphill return. The path is straightforward but not perfectly step-free, so a baby carrier is usually easier than a stroller, especially after rain or snow. If you’re pairing this with the Canillo Tibetan Bridge, note that strollers/prams and wheelchairs are not allowed on the bridge.

Tickets

Entry is paid. Prices vary by season, but adult tickets are commonly around 6 euros, with discounts for children.

Opening Times

Opening hours depend on the season and weather (the viewpoint is generally open year-round, weather permitting). Many days start at 10:00, with earlier closing times in winter—before driving up, check conditions, because snow and ice can affect the Montaup/Coll d’Ordino road; in winter it’s wise to carry snow chains and check the forecast/road status.

What to Bring

Comfortable shoes, a light jacket, water, and sunglasses are recommended.

Safety Notes

Take extra care in rain, snow, or icy conditions. Keep children close and stay within the railings at all times.
